I went the to the store to get a movie for me and my wife, and on the way out I saw this young girl with raggetty looking clothes that I have never seen in our complex before. When I get back to the house I see the same girl in the house that I saw when I left. I WAS FURIOUS. (Later i find out from my wife that she asked to come in and asked for tylenol because she had a headache). 

My wife felt sorry for this girl and let her in our house! Then this girl starts telling us that since we changed our minds and didnt want to pay her any money, that she would be charged for the slip that she filled out. She said that she would be charged $211 dollars for the filled out form that was going to be cancelled.

My wife felt bad for her and had the check already written out. She made us feel bad for her and told us that the subscription was for her to win a trip to Europe, and that she would get more points if we gave her cash. She would get partial points if we gave her the check and then cancelled later. She said that we would get a call from someone verifing that we authorize the check. She also said that the company was open on saturday. NONE OF THIS IS TRUE. 

I read on the rip off report that other people posted, that the number doesnt work even during normal business hours and days of the week. After reading the small print on the reciept you have to send in writing a request to cancel within 3 days... and by the time you get that sent in the mail to Colorado the check is already been deposited. It also stated that there will be a $20.00 cancellation fee on the back of the slip! (I dont know how they will send you $20.00 bill to cancel if you stop payment on the check.? But regardless... i figured i shouldnt leave out any details.)

I am in Temecula and I just had two boys (Mitch Duncan and Kevin Wright) come to my door saying that they were going into the military but needed to finish up some schooling first and were doing this to win a trip to Italy before they enlisted. The one boy said he was joining the Air Force and inquired about my military affiliation. We even chatted a bit about the military. They said my contributions would send deployed troops magazine subscriptions and I would get proof of delivery and blah blah. The first thing I said was, give me a number...tell me how much this is going to cost. They said it would be $2 an issue, so I figured under $30. But when he gave me the receipt it was $57! I said No. He told me that it included shipping and handeling. So, I went with it.He said my check wouldn't be cashed until 14 days later so I could cancel at any time. He said the cotact info was on the back and would write the website on the receipt. After I gave him a check my stomach started to hurt...I knew something wasn't right.Then he handed me the receipt and wished me a blessed evening and went along his way. I called the number to check if it was real..it rings to an ambigous answering maching...customer service is closed. They I got online and only saw "SYN scam" reports. Then I read the rest of the fine print...they are not military affiliated and my check will be cashed immediately! I cant wait until my bank opens so I can cancel the check. It says there is a minimum $20 service fee if a check is not good! So does that mean they gain access to your account? Either way, I'm going to change my account number too. Then it says to allow 150 days to receive subscriptions on the back. On the from it says 120 days! I went out to look for the boys but couldn't find them. They put a sticker on my door so that no one else would come by...lame excuse. I'm taking the sticker off so I can confront the next person!
